How the Ball Drops: The Mechanics Behind the Fun
The core of the game is randomness driven by an RNG engine that calculates each ball’s path before it even touches a peg. As soon as you press the drop button, you witness a cascade of impacts that determine whether your ball veers left or right.
The pegs are spaced so that each bounce has equal probability of sending the ball one way or another—creating an almost perfect simulation of a physical board.

Common Pitfalls for Quick‑Session Players
Even seasoned players can fall into traps when they’re chasing fast results:
- Always playing high risk: Amplifies volatility and leads to rapid depletion of funds.
- Chasing losses: Raising stakes after a losing streak often accelerates losses.
- Lack of defined limits: Without preset caps, you may overplay during an adrenaline rush.
- Ignoring probability: The maximum multiplier appears only on very rare occasions; expecting frequent big wins is unrealistic.
A disciplined mindset keeps short sessions fun and sustainable rather than turning them into stress‑inducing episodes.
